A sole proprietorship is the easiest way to start your business, however, it is the riskiest type of business formation since the proprietor has unlimited liability. A sole proprietorship is not corporated and does not have the same protection as corporations, however, it is easier for tax purposes.

The business owner of a sole proprietorship becomes responsible for the business's expenses, debts, and even lawsuits if such should arise. Did I mention the business owner of a sole proprietorship is PERSONALLY responsible? This means that your personal bank accounts, assets, investments, and wages are at risk.

Unlike a corporation, there is no legal separation between personal assets and business assets. If the business owner neglects to pay off a business loan or other obligations, creditors may have the right to help themselves to assets, personal or business, for payment.
